mellowsmoothe
07-21-2007, 10:09 AM
nice image. i think the reason it looks "bland" is that your image is almost completely black and white. if that is suppose to be a matte-finished white armor then maybe use a blue-ish shadow, or even a beige-ish shadow. experiment. right now you don't have a strong core shadow either so you are losing form, unless that is the style you are going for. the hair doesn't have any lighting (and lacks form as a result) either. anyway these are my comments, but i could completely understand if you are trying to stylized your image. good luck.
